What I Checked Before Buying
The first thing I did was confirm my stove model number. Quadra-Fire igniters are not always universal, so I made sure the replacement was compatible with my specific unit. I also checked:
- Voltage requirements
- Igniter length and shape
- Connector style
- OEM versus aftermarket quality
- Warranty information
These details helped me avoid buying the wrong part and saved me time and frustration.

Signs I Needed a New Igniter
I knew it was time to replace my igniter when I noticed:
- Longer startup times
- Pellets not catching fire
- Visible wear or damage
- Intermittent ignition
- The stove trying to start but failing
These signs helped me identify the problem before it became a bigger issue.

Installation Experience
From my experience, installation is manageable if I have basic tools and follow the stove manual carefully. I always disconnect power first and let the stove cool completely. Then I remove the old igniter, compare the new one, and install it securely. If I am unsure, I prefer to call a professional rather than risk damaging the stove.
